    The capabilities approach

    Capabilities and functionings are new and attractive concepts for assessing the well-being and advantage of individuals. Functionings refer to a person’s achievements, i.e. what she manages to do or to be. Capabilities refer to her real opportunities and incorporate the idea of freedom. We discuss how recent theoretical and empirical work has improved our insights in some of the key questions of the approach. How to measure opportunities and how to balance freedom and responsibility? How to formulate a list of capabilities which can be used to analyse changes over time and differences between different societies without being open to manipulation? How to construct an overall index of well-being and what should be the relative role of a priori ethical evaluations and of the opinions of the individuals themselves? What is the relationship between measures of well-being and advantage at the individual and at the aggregate level? To make further progress it is crucial, first, to estimate structural models with individual data, analysing the link between individual achievements, the socioeconomic and environmental background of the persons concerned and the specific features of the individual processes of choice and decision-making; and, second, to integrate the insights from these models in a coherent ethical framework specifying the role of individual preferences and the limits of personal responsibility.capabilities, opportunities

    Effective and Efficient Similarity Search in Scientific Workflow Repositories

    International audienceScientific workflows have become a valuable tool for large-scale data processing and analysis. This has led to the creation of specialized online repositories to facilitate worflkow sharing and reuse. Over time, these repositories have grown to sizes that call for advanced methods to support workflow discovery, in particular for similarity search. Effective similarity search requires both high quality algorithms for the comparison of scientific workflows and efficient strategies for indexing, searching, and ranking of search results. Yet, the graph structure of scientific workflows poses severe challenges to each of these steps. Here, we present a complete system for effective and efficient similarity search in scientific workflow repositories, based on the Layer Decompositon approach to scientific workflow comparison. Layer Decompositon specifically accounts for the directed dataflow underlying scientific workflows and, compared to other state-of-the-art methods, delivers best results for similarity search at comparably low runtimes. Stacking Layer Decomposition with even faster, structure-agnostic approaches allows us to use proven, off-the-shelf tools for workflow indexing to further reduce runtimes and scale similarity search to sizes of current repositories

    Efficient Motion Retrieval in Large Motion Databases

    There has been a recent paradigm shift in the computer animation industry with an increasing use of pre-recorded motion for animating virtual characters. A fundamental requirement to using motion capture data is an efficient method for indexing and retrieving motions. In this paper, we propose a flexible, efficient method for searching arbitrarily complex motions in large motion databases. Motions are encoded using keys which represent a wide array of structural, geometric and, dynamic features of human motion. Keys provide a representative search space for indexing motions and users can specify sequences of key values as well as multiple combination of key sequences to search for complex motions. We use a trie-based data structure to provide an efficient mapping from key sequences to motions. The search times (even on a single CPU) are very fast, opening the possibility of using large motion data sets in real-time applications
